Understanding Unifi Mesh WiFi Technology

Before diving into the setup process, it’s essential to grasp what a Unifi Mesh WiFi system entails. At its core, a mesh WiFi network consists of multiple nodes that work together to provide widespread coverage. These nodes communicate with each other and with client devices, ensuring that every corner of your space has a robust WiFi signal.

Key Benefits of Unifi Mesh WiFi

Unifi’s mesh system comes with several advantages:

  • Extended Coverage: Unlike traditional routers that can have dead zones, mesh systems fill gaps in coverage.
  • Easy Scalability: You can easily add more nodes to your network without complex configurations.

Preparing for Your Unifi Mesh WiFi Setup

Setting up your Unifi Mesh WiFi system involves several preparatory steps. Below is a guideline designed to make the process smooth and efficient.

What You’ll Need

To get started, ensure you have the following:

  • Unifi Mesh WiFi devices (router and nodes)
  • Stable broadband internet connection
  • Unifi Network mobile app or web interface for configuration
  • Power sources for the devices

Selecting the Right Location for Nodes

Choosing the ideal locations for your mesh nodes is crucial for optimal performance. Take the following steps:

Assessing Your Space

  • Walk through your home or office to identify areas with poor connectivity.
  • Consider the layout of the building, including walls and furniture that might obstruct signals.

Placement Recommendations

  • Place the main router near the center of your space for maximum coverage.
  • Position satellite nodes at equal distances, ideally halfway between the router and the areas needing coverage.

Step-by-Step Guide to Setting Up Unifi Mesh WiFi

Once you’ve prepared everything, it’s time to set up your Unifi Mesh WiFi system. Follow these detailed steps to ensure a successful installation.

Step 1: Connect the Main Router

Start by connecting your main Unifi router to your broadband modem:

  1. Power Connection: Plug your router into a power source.
  2. Internet Connection: Use an Ethernet cable to connect your router’s WAN port to the modem.
  3. Wait for Initialization: Allow a few minutes for the router to boot up.

Step 2: Download the Unifi Network App

The Unifi Network app is pivotal for managing your network:

  1. Download App: Visit the App Store (iOS) or Google Play Store (Android) to download the Unifi Network app.
  2. Create an Account: Open the app and create a new account or log in if you already have one.

Step 3: Configure Your Main Router

  1. Open the App: Launch the Unifi Network app.
  2. Device Discovery: The app should automatically detect your connected router. Tap on it to begin configurations.
  3. Follow Prompts: The app will guide you through setting up your internet connection type and WiFi details (SSID and password).

Step 4: Add Mesh Nodes

  1. Power Up Nodes: Plug in each mesh node and wait for their lights to indicate readiness.
  2. Node Detection: In the Unifi app, select the option to add devices. The app will search for all nearby nodes.
  3. Pairing Process: Follow the on-screen instructions to pair each mesh node with the router.

Step 5: Optimize Placement

Once all nodes are added, the app will guide you to check the signal strength and placement:

  • Ensure that each node is well connected and positioned for optimal coverage.
  • If necessary, rearrange nodes to improve signal.

Step 6: Explore Advanced Settings

After your network is set up, you can modify advanced settings based on your needs:

  • User Management: Create guest networks or manage user access.
  • Traffic Monitoring: Keep track of connected devices and their data usage.
  • Parental Controls: Set restrictions on internet access for specific devices.

Troubleshooting Common Issues

Even with a straightforward setup, you might face some issues. Here’s how to address common problems:

Loss of Connection to Nodes

  • Check Connectivity: Ensure that your nodes are powered on and connected. Restart if necessary.
  • Signal Strength: If a node is too far from the router, consider moving it closer.

Slow Internet Speeds

  • Device Overload: Check the number of devices connected; too many devices can slow down the internet. Disconnect unnecessary ones.
  • Firmware Updates: Regularly update the firmware to improve performance and security.

Maintaining Your Unifi Mesh WiFi System

Proper maintenance will ensure your Unifi Mesh WiFi system runs optimally.

Regular Firmware Updates

Keep your firmware up to date to ensure security and performance enhancements:

  1. Automatic Updates: Activate automatic updates through the app if preferred for convenience.
  2. Manual Check: Periodically check for updates manually, ensuring your system is up to date.

Monitoring Network Performance

Regularly review performance metrics available in the Unifi app:

  • Check for unusual traffic patterns that may indicate network issues.
  • Use performance tools within the app to assess your network’s health.

What is Unifi Mesh WiFi?

Unifi Mesh WiFi refers to a system of wireless networking devices designed to extend and enhance WiFi coverage throughout a home or office. Unlike traditional routers, Unifi Mesh networks use multiple nodes that work together to create a seamless WiFi experience. Each node serves as a point of connectivity, enabling you to enjoy reliable internet access in more areas, reducing dead zones and improving overall performance.

This setup is particularly beneficial for larger spaces where a single router may struggle to provide strong signals in every room. By strategically placing Unifi Mesh nodes in different areas, you can optimize your network accordingly, ensuring that devices maintain a strong connection regardless of location.

How do I set up my Unifi Mesh WiFi system?

Setting up a Unifi Mesh WiFi system typically involves several steps. First, you’ll need to download the Unifi Network app, which is available on both iOS and Android devices. After creating an account and signing in, the app will guide you through the process of adding your first Unifi device, which serves as the primary access point. You’ll be prompted to connect the device to your modem via an Ethernet cable.

Once the primary node is set up and connected, you can begin adding additional mesh nodes. The app will help you to adopt these devices by scanning for them and following the on-screen prompts for installation. Once all nodes are added, you can customize your network settings and optimize placement for the best coverage.

What are the benefits of using Unifi Mesh WiFi?

There are several advantages to using Unifi Mesh WiFi systems compared to traditional router setups. One key benefit is the improved coverage across larger areas, enabling a strong, reliable WiFi signal throughout your home or office. Unifi systems utilize advanced technologies such as band steering and load balancing, which contribute to enhanced performance and user experience, especially in busy environments with multiple devices connected.

Additionally, Unifi Mesh systems are easy to manage via the mobile app, allowing you to monitor device usage and network performance in real-time. With frequent firmware updates and a wide range of compatible devices, you can customize and scale your network as needed, making it a flexible solution for both residential and commercial settings.

Can I add more nodes to my Unifi Mesh network?

Yes, one of the great features of Unifi Mesh WiFi systems is their scalability. You can easily add more nodes to your existing setup as needed. This is especially useful for expanding coverage if you move to a larger space or have new requirements for connectivity. The process of adding nodes is straightforward and can be done through the Unifi Network app.

When adding new nodes, ensure that they are placed within range of an existing node for optimal performance. The app will help you monitor signal strength and guide you in placing nodes in locations that provide the best coverage. This flexibility allows you to maintain a strong signal throughout your property without the need for extensive wiring or infrastructure changes.

How do I troubleshoot issues with my Unifi Mesh WiFi?

Troubleshooting issues with your Unifi Mesh WiFi can generally be accomplished through the app or basic checks. If you’re experiencing connectivity problems, start by checking the physical connections to your primary access point. Make sure the device is powered on, connected to the modem, and that its LED indicators are functioning correctly. Restarting the primary node and any other connected nodes is often an effective way to resolve temporary connectivity issues.

If problems persist, use the app’s diagnostics features to check for details like signal strength and device status. Network congestion can also lead to issues, so consider adjusting the placement of nodes for a better wireless path or reducing the number of devices connected simultaneously. If unresolved, referring to the Unifi support resources or contacting their customer service may help address more complex situations.

Is Unifi Mesh WiFi suitable for gaming and streaming?

Yes, Unifi Mesh WiFi is well-suited for gaming and streaming applications. The seamless connectivity provided by the mesh network ensures that devices receive a strong and stable internet connection, which is crucial for high-performance activities such as online gaming and 4K video streaming. The system’s ability to automatically manage bandwidth and optimize connections means that latency is minimized, even when multiple devices are active.

Moreover, advanced features like Quality of Service (QoS) settings allow you to prioritize bandwidth for specific applications or devices, ensuring that gaming and streaming services run smoothly without interruptions. This makes the Unifi Mesh system an excellent choice for households or offices where high bandwidth usage is frequent.
